Huntington Valley Little League is a non-profit, volunteer-based, youth-baseball organization. We serve more than 750 kids in Huntington Beach, California.
On November 13, 2016 – just hours after our players (ages 8-9) wrapped up their last game of the season – a fire broke out at our Minor B score booth. Thanks to an alert neighbor, the Fire Department quickly arrived, but the structure – and all of its contents – were destroyed. In addition to the score booth, the bleachers, backstop fencing, and safety netting were also heavily damaged.
The firemen believed that the fire was intentionally set. Footage we've since received from a neighbor's security camera confirmed this sad fact. Needless to say, the Minor B field is closed until further notice. Thank goodness, no one was injured!
